Are you passionate about the marine environment? Would you like to work with experts in marine water quality and water industry regulation? Can you use your initiative to solve problems and work collaboratively to achieve results?

Our ambition is that by 2050, waters from catchment to coast are cleaner and thriving. We need a Marine Water Quality Officer to help make this happen.

You’ll join the Marine team in Operations Catchment Services, applying technical expertise in marine environments, modelling, and data analysis to support evidence‑based decisions.

We assess the impact of discharges on water quality across key areas, including Nuclear New Build, major infrastructure projects and the Water Industry National Environment Programme. We also model bathing water quality and nutrient loads in estuaries.

We have 2 positions to backfill: one permanent and one fixed term for 6 months.

As one of three Water Quality Officers, you will support our technical specialists to:

* Provide timely answers to technical questions
* Review reports and summarise key information for decision‑making
* Use data to inform water quality models
* Apply sound records management principals

The team is a national ensemble of marine water quality specialists within Operations Catchment Services. We work virtually using smart tools and meet in person when needed, offering flexibility on location. Training and mentoring will be provided.

Experience/skills Required

You should have experience in data analysis and ideally some knowledge of modelling software.

Skills in tools such as Excel, Access, R, Power BI, GIS and specialist packages like Mike or Cormix are an advantage.
